jul 14, 2020 soil conditioners are soil amendments that improve the soil structure by increasing aeration, water holding capacity, and nutrients. they loosen up compacted, hard pan and clay soils and release locked up nutrients. soil conditioners can also raise or lower ph levels depending on what they are made of. good soil for plants is usually comprised
apr 21, 2020 granular limestone is coarsely ground limestone used to help reduce soil acidity. the extended-release granules reduce acidity over time and will help fertilizers work more effectively. organic and rich in calcium and magnesium, the granules will help create optimal growing conditions in your garden or lawn areas.
dec 13, 2016 3. introduction a soil conditioner, also called a soil amendment, is a material added to soil to improve plant growth and health. the type of conditioner added depends on the current soil composition, climate and the type of plant. a conditioner or a combination of conditioners corrects the soils deficiencies.
soil conditioner is anything you mix into your soil in order to improve its structure. this can include things like manure, compost, peat moss, leaf mold, sawdust, straw, gypsum, or limestone. conditioners can be organic or artificial. fertilizer doesnt fall under the label of soil conditioner because it doesnt alter the soils structure.
limestone is a sedimentary rock primarily made of minerals such as calcite and aragonite. most limestone includes fossilized debris, shell fragments and other small fossils which are visible to the human eye on close examination of stone surface.

the terms soil amendment and soil conditioner are often used interchangeably and cover a broad range of additive types all either organic (derived from something living) or inorganic. within each category, a wide range of products are available, but in general, they all work to improve the soil in some way.
a soil conditioner is any soil amendment that improves the physical properties of the soil. while compost is almost always a beneficial soil amendment, there are other soil conditioners that can improve specific soil properties. the first step is to get a soil test to identify potential problems with the structure.
